
Pictability Facilitator Training
Become a Pictability™ facilitator and support families to set a vision for their child, family and self with this awarding winning, internationally acclaimed visioning tool that will inform your family-centred approach.
There are 3 modules to complete in order to become a Pictability™ Facilitator.
Module 1 (Two hours)
In this introductory session, ECI professionals will:
- Be introduced to the Pictability™ program from a parent’s perspective, enabling professionals to understand the value of the program for their families.
Module 2 (Three hours)
In this practical workshop, professionals will:
- Learn about the theoretical foundations of Pictability™
- Become familiar with the Pictability™ process
- Practice skills to facilitate their first Pictability™ session.
Module 3 (Three hours)
In this practical session under the guidance of a Pictability™ Facilitator, you will
be paired with another ECI Professional in order to:
- Facilitate your first Pictability™ session through role-play with that Professional
- Role Reverse and re-experience as a parent participant
- Analyse your first facilitation experience
- Receive coaching from the Pictability™ Facilitator.
Online delivery
The workshops are delivered online, run by peer worker parents who have completed the Pictability™ Facilitator Training and are accredited to run the workshops. There are a maximum of 16 participants per workshop.
